The Importance of Being Oscar

OVERVIEW

  • Playwright

    Micheál Mac Liammóir 

  • Adapted / Translated From

    Oscar Wilde 

  • Synopsis

    This play tells the story of Oscar Wilde's Life using adapted excerpts from Wilde's own work.

  • Play Type

    Adaptation/Translation

    Number Of Acts

    Full-Length

  • Cast Size Male

    1

ORIGINAL PRODUCTION

Original Cast  
Performer Micheál Mac Liammóir
Production Team  
Director Hilton Edwards
Settings by Molly McEwen
Stage Manager Ruth O'Mara
